New Delhi: Nine deaths were reported from Uttar Pradesh as a severe cold wave gripped northern India on Saturday with Himachal Pradesh’s Keylong and J&K ’s Kargil registering minus 13.9 and minus 15.6 degrees Celsius, respectively, while the national Capital here recorded its lowest temperature of the season.
